How many towers does Black Hills Corporation own?
Black Hills Corporation holds 4 FCC antenna structure registrations, with the largest concentration in Colorado (2). Only FCC-registrable structures are counted — shorter sites below the registration threshold don't appear.
What is the tallest structure Black Hills Corporation owns?
Its tallest registered structure is 130 m (427 ft) near Walsenburg, CO (registration 1304062).
